    It's not just Europe.
    I was looking for a used one, for the same reason, I gave up and ordered a new one from the States. Rare beasts used, folks that have them, tend to hang on to them.
    USA production was supposed to be available 17/06/20 but has now been pushed to 17/07/20, parts availability is what they cited in their e-mail.
    They had no estimate of availability for the UK distributor.
    Previously, when I had enquired at the UK distributor by phone, he laughed out loud and said they hadn't seen one for 6 months and that was well over a month ago.
    You can order UK Voltage and plug on the US site.
    I paid with plastic 5 weeks ago, they have been very good and said they won't draw funds until the product is available.
    If you do go this route choose Fedex for delivery, I am still waiting for a USPS parcel from California, a 6 day service which is 2 months overdue!
